🌟 What is Niacinamide?
Niacinamide is a form of Vitamin B3, also known as nicotinamide. Here’s the lowdown:
- It’s water-soluble and naturally found in many foods.
- In skincare, it’s prized for its multi-benefit properties.
- Our bodies don’t produce niacinamide naturally, so we rely on external sources like skincare products to reap its benefits.
🔬 The Science Behind Niacinamide 20%
1. Cellular Energy Boost
- Niacinamide is a precursor to NAD+ and NADP+, coenzymes crucial for cellular energy production.
- This energy boost supports overall skin repair and functionality.
2. Sebum Regulation
- Helps regulate oil production, making it ideal for oily and acne-prone skin.
- Studies show it can reduce sebum excretion rates, leading to less shine and fewer breakouts.
3. Strengthening the Skin Barrier
- Boosts the production of ceramides and lipids, which fortify the skin’s natural barrier.
- A stronger barrier means better hydration and reduced sensitivity.
4. Anti-Inflammatory Properties
- Reduces inflammation, making it beneficial for conditions like acne and rosacea.
- Soothes irritated skin and reduces redness.
5. Hyperpigmentation Reduction
- Inhibits melanosome transfer (the movement of pigment) from melanocytes to keratinocytes.
- This helps reduce dark spots and promotes a more even skin tone.
6. Antioxidant Effects
- While not as potent as some antioxidants, niacinamide still offers protection against free radicals, helping to combat environmental stressors.
🤔 Why 20% Concentration?
- Most studies highlight benefits at 2-5% concentrations, but higher levels like 20% may provide more potent effects for concerns like hyperpigmentation.
- However, keep in mind that higher isn’t always better—some individuals may experience irritation at this concentration.
🛠️ How to Incorporate Niacinamide 20% Into Your Routine
When to Use It:
Can be applied both morning and night, after cleansing and before moisturizing.
Start Slowly:
If you’re new to niacinamide, begin with a lower concentration and work your way up.
Patch Test:
Always test on a small area before full application, especially with higher concentrations.
Daily Use:
Suitable for daily use, but listen to your skin—adjust frequency if needed.
🧪 Niacinamide Plays Well With Others
Works Well With:
- Hyaluronic Acid: For enhanced hydration.
- Peptides: To boost skin elasticity.
- Antioxidants: For added protection against free radicals.
- Pairs with Retinoids and Vitamin C: Niacinamide can reduce irritation from these ingredients, making them easier to tolerate.
🛠️ Benefits for Different Skin Concerns
- Acne: Regulates oil production and reduces inflammation.
- Rosacea: Strengthens the skin barrier and soothes redness.
- Hyperpigmentation: Evens out skin tone and reduces dark spots.
- Aging Skin: Improves skin elasticity and smooths fine lines.
- Large Pores: Minimizes the appearance of pores over time.
⚠️ Things to Keep in Mind
- Irritation Risk: Some may experience flushing or mild irritation, especially at higher concentrations.
- Adjust If Needed: If irritation persists, reduce the concentration or frequency of use.
- Consistency is Key: Results typically appear after 4-8 weeks of regular use.
- Sun Protection: Always use sunscreen during the day, as niacinamide can increase skin cell turnover.
